Transaction dc304a1506dad91943136308563a91c8f8e8c3dacc31cbf7f03e98d6beb0adeb
1 Input
1 Output
-
dc304a1506dad91943136308563a91c8f8e8c3dacc31cbf7f03e98d6beb0adeb:0
- value
- 1453025
- script pubkey
- OP_0 OP_PUSHBYTES_20 af1f39753b2fb34c22e02508b67839b0f5b8ce4d
- address
- bc1q4u0njafm97e5cghqy5ytv7pekr6m3njdjl7yrn